Guthrie Font for Eye-Catching Display Typography

Guthrie in a Product Launch Graphic

While prepping a product launch graphic for a seasonal sale, I needed a font that could grab attention without overwhelming the design. That’s when I turned to Guthrie — a cool and organic display font that can easily stand out. Its clean yet expressive style made it perfect for the headline, instantly making the campaign feel fresh and appealing.

Guthrie has a strong visual effect that works well in high-impact situations. It didn’t just sit on the page; it commanded attention. The soft curves and balanced weight gave the text a friendly yet professional vibe, which was exactly what the brand needed to connect with its audience.

Guthrie for Instagram Posts and Reels Covers

When designing Instagram posts for a content series, I tested Guthrie across several variations. On mobile previews, the font remained legible even at smaller sizes. It performed especially well as a callout or decorative title, adding a touch of personality without sacrificing clarity.

I used Guthrie for a quote graphic promoting a new course launch. The font's organic feel matched the tone of the message, and it helped elevate the post from generic to memorable. For reels covers, I paired Guthrie with a clean sans serif font to ensure readability while maintaining visual interest.

The key takeaway was that Guthrie works best for short headlines, callouts, and decorative titles. It doesn’t shine in long paragraphs or dense information blocks, but as a display font, it excels in creating visual hierarchy and drawing the eye to the most important message.

Guthrie in YouTube Thumbnails and Webinar Banners

For a webinar banner promoting an online course, I wanted something that would stand out in fast-scrolling feeds. Guthrie delivered — its simple but strong visual effect made the title pop against a dark background. I experimented with different weights and alternates to find the right balance between readability and impact.

In YouTube thumbnails, Guthrie worked wonders as the main title. It had enough character to be engaging but wasn’t too ornate to become distracting. When combined with a modern typography system, it helped maintain brand consistency across multiple assets.

One thing to note is that Guthrie performs best when given enough space. In tight layouts or tiny previews, it might lose some of its visual appeal. So I always recommend testing it in context before finalizing any design.

Guthrie for Digital Ads and Email Campaigns

In a recent digital ad set for an online shop promotion, Guthrie became the go-to font for the headline. Its ability to stand out made it ideal for capturing attention in a sea of competing ads. I found that it worked particularly well with bright colors and bold backgrounds, enhancing the overall visual effect.

For email campaigns, I used Guthrie sparingly — mainly in subject lines and banners. It added a touch of creativity without compromising the professionalism of the message. However, I avoided using it in the body text since it wasn’t designed for long-form reading.

Guthrie also pairs well with other fonts. A clean sans serif font like Helvetica or Arial complements it nicely for supporting text, ensuring the design remains balanced and easy to read.

Guthrie in Branded Templates and Campaign Consistency

As part of a branded template pack for a client, I incorporated Guthrie into various elements like headers, logos, and promotional banners. Its consistent style helped reinforce brand recognition across all platforms. Whether it was a Pinterest campaign or a landing page header, Guthrie brought a cohesive look to the entire project.

Before finalizing any use, I checked the font’s included styles, ligatures, and file formats. It supported multiple languages and came with commercial licensing, which was essential for the client’s needs. This made it easier to integrate into merchandise, digital products, and client campaigns without any legal concerns.
